H-1B Visa CAE Engineer Jobs
CAE Engineer roles qualify as H-1B visa specialty occupations under USCIS guidelines, requiring at least a bachelor's degree in mechanical, aerospace, or structural engineering. Employers in automotive, aerospace, and defense regularly file LCAs for these positions. The 85,000-cap lottery applies, with STEM master's holders getting a second draw.

Get Access To All JobsTips for Finding H-1B Visa Sponsorship as a CAE Engineer
Verify your degree field matches the role
USCIS scrutinizes whether your engineering degree directly supports CAE work. A degree in mechanical, aerospace, or civil engineering strengthens your petition. Degrees in physics or mathematics may trigger an RFE unless your coursework includes FEA or simulation methods.
Look up prevailing wages before negotiating
Use the OFLC Wage Search to find Level I through Level IV wage rates for your SOC code and work location before accepting any offer. Your employer's LCA must certify a wage at or above the applicable prevailing wage level.
Target employers with active LCA filing histories
Use Migrate Mate to filter CAE Engineer roles by employers who have filed LCAs for simulation and analysis positions. This shows you which companies have already navigated H-1B sponsorship for this specific occupation, not just general engineering roles.
Check if your employer is cap-exempt
Universities, nonprofit research institutions, and certain government-affiliated entities are cap-exempt, meaning your H-1B isn't subject to the annual lottery. If you're considering a CAE role at a national lab or university research center, you can file year-round.
Get your simulation software credentials documented early
Proficiency in ANSYS, Abaqus, or Nastran is often central to specialty occupation arguments for CAE roles. Gather training certificates, project portfolios, and employer letters that tie your specific software expertise to the degree-level knowledge USCIS requires.
Clarify filing responsibilities before signing an offer
Confirm whether your employer will cover USCIS filing fees and whether they'll file standard or premium processing. Premium processing guarantees a decision within 15 business days and is worth negotiating into your offer for roles with urgent project start dates.
H-1B Visa CAE Engineer: Frequently Asked Questions
Does a CAE Engineer role qualify as a specialty occupation for H-1B purposes?
Yes. CAE Engineer positions qualify as H-1B specialty occupations because the work requires theoretical and practical application of engineering principles attainable only through a bachelor's degree or higher in a directly related field such as mechanical, aerospace, or structural engineering. USCIS has consistently approved H-1B petitions for simulation and analysis roles when the employer's job description clearly ties the duties to that degree requirement.
Which industries sponsor H-1B visas for CAE Engineers most frequently?
Automotive OEMs and suppliers, aerospace and defense contractors, and industrial equipment manufacturers are the heaviest filers of LCAs for CAE and simulation engineering roles. Software companies building CAE tools also sponsor regularly. You can see which specific employers have active filing histories for these positions by browsing CAE Engineer roles on Migrate Mate, which surfaces DOL LCA data by occupation.
Can my employer file an H-1B petition for a CAE role without a specific project assigned yet?
USCIS requires that a bona fide job offer exist at the time of filing, but the role doesn't need to be tied to a single named project. Employers can file based on ongoing simulation and analysis workstreams. If your role involves staffing-agency placement at a third-party site, your employer will need to document end-client control, which can complicate approval.
How does my software specialization affect my H-1B petition as a CAE Engineer?
Specialization in tools like ANSYS, Abaqus, LS-DYNA, or Nastran supports the specialty occupation argument because these platforms require advanced engineering knowledge to apply correctly. Including documented proof of your software proficiency, such as vendor certifications or project deliverables, helps your employer build a stronger petition. USCIS may issue an RFE if the job description reads as generic software operation rather than engineering analysis.
What happens to my H-1B status if I change CAE roles or employers mid-petition?
H-1B portability under AC21 lets you change employers after your petition has been pending for 180 days, as long as the new role is in the same or a similar occupational classification. For CAE Engineers, moving between simulation roles within engineering stays within that window. Your new employer must file an H-1B transfer petition before you begin work, and USCIS must receive it while your current status remains valid.
